Abstract
A field experiment was carried out to estimate biomass production, carbon stock, carbon sequestration and economic performance of Melia dubia under agri-silviculture system. This experiment was laid out in a Split design and replicated thrice, treatments comprised of two main plots (Clones) M I MTP-I M II MTP-II and seven subplots(Intercrops) T 1 Finger millet , T 2 Foxtail millet, T 3 Pearl millet, T 4 Greengram, T 5 Blackgram, T 6 Cowpea, T 7 Only trees. Sole crop without trees are maintained. Results showed that MTP-I clone recorded higher volume, biomass production, carbon stock, carbon dioxide sequestration in agri-silviculture system when compared to MTP-II and sole crop. In terms of income wise MTP-I recorded higher gross returns, net returns and B:C ratio than MTP-II. Incase of intercrops, blackgram registered higher net returns and B:C ratio than other intercrops.
